Output 672255f8aeb80998020a1f660f9c7ce9208d4747cdf79b97605a82500614e71e:0

value
1456365373
script pubkey
OP_0 OP_PUSHBYTES_20 d5513299578747725db6325e89d10cb590c49424
address
bc1q64gn9x2hsarhyhdkxf0gn5gvkkgvf9pyd4khld
transaction
672255f8aeb80998020a1f660f9c7ce9208d4747cdf79b97605a82500614e71e
spent
true